Uzbekistan: Environmentalists raise social & environmental concerns over mini-hydropower plant construction; incl. co. non-response

Uzbek environmentalists have raised concerns about the construction of mini-hydropower plants in the country, warning that these projects can cause significant harm to the environment, especially to river ecosystems. They argue that the environmental impact of constructing mini-HPPs is not being adequately assessed.

The Business & Human Rights Resource Centre invited Uzbekhydroenergo - the sole entity responsible for developing and implementing Uzbekistan’s hydroelectric system - to respond. The company did not reply.
